There are 2 main trail routes we recommend you take from Falls Creek to Mt Beauty, each of which will take between 4-7 hours to complete and will see you climb to an elevation of 1885m (6184ft) finishing with an epic descent down to 365m (1,216ft) Total elevation drop of 1520m! These rides will suit intermediate to advanced riders only. What you can expect:
Route 1: Big River Ride
Approximately 50km of worn, technical 4WD trail and fire track. These trails are worn, rutted, loose, and more in places making them great riding and keep you on your toes the whole way. There are a couple of steep climbs and a few pinches. Once you get on the downhill, it is hell for leather. There is so much downhill your arms will be burning. There will be river crossings, fern tree forests, breathe taking views and much more along the way.
Allow 3-6 hours to complete.
Route 2: Fainters Ride
Approximately 50km of worn, technical 4WD trail, fire track and SINGLE TRACK. Large sections of these fire trails are so worn that it is almost single track with only 1 line. This route contains a great mix of both single track and rocky 4WD trails covered in debris and more. There are sections you will be hiking your bike over trees and up unridable rutted sections.
This trail is more advanced, more remote and more difficult that the Big River Ride and should only be ridden by physically fit riders with an advanced riding skill level. You will climb 6 or so peaks providing some of/if not the best views in Victoria. The descents in the last half of the ride are epic! The final climb will see you at the very top of the Big Hill Mountain Bike Park where you can choose which single trails you want to finish off your ride, whether it be the Big Hill Downhill track right from the top or one of the cross country trails to the bottom.
Allow 4-7 hours to complete.
